The Financial Times quotes Rafik Hariri Center Resident Senior Fellow Aaron Stein on how increasing conflicts in eastern Turkey are endangering the Kurdish peace process:

“There’s really no off-ramp to the violence,” said Aaron Stein, a fellow at the Atlantic Council in Washington. “And it is worrying how the Turkish government hasn’t been able to pacify the situation so far, even with the recent military offensive and curfews that started as far back as June.”
